How chest-binders benefit trans folks: helps prevent suicide, reduce depression severity, and reduce gender-dysphoria severity; helps boost self-esteem, confidence, and gender-euphoria. Can reduce the risk of folks experiencing transphobic violence.

How to chest-bind safely: use the right size binder, don't double-bind (use two binders at once), take breaks (off days), don't bind for more than 8 hours at a time if possible, use a binder meant for binding, for an exercise binder go up +1 size, avoid sleeping in your binder
